Old Navy in Ottawa, ON

At Old Navy, fun, fashion and value are part of everyone's shopping vocabulary. Through innovative merchandising, promotions and community events, Old Navy has become the destination place for value-priced shopping.

Old Navy

164 Results
164 Results
Powered by Adeptmind